These are the best I can do since this is a DSO (Dealer Special Order) the Diesel my be the special order. as may have been the paint.

1516035L-178479F

First line

1 = Engine Mercury V8
51 = Body code, Tilt Cab
60 = Series Code, F/M 600
35 = Wheelbase code, This is a misstamp as 35= 135" , It should be 53 as that equals 153"
L = Drive Code, left hand drive.
178,479 = Consecutive Serial Number, 144,000 thru 192,999 = 1964
F = Gross Vehicle Weight Code, 19,501 to 26,000 lbs


02 = Trim Code , Red Vinyl

29 = Paint Code (no listing must be special order)

7.17/997.1 = Rear axle ratio 7.17 The rest i think is a mis stamp and it should it should be 9.77 Indicating a split axle with a low ratio of 9.77:1

Second line
M-C600 = Series Code, Mercury C600
153 = Wheelbase in Inches, 153" wheelbase.
22,000= GVW in LBS, 22,000 LBS Gross Vehicle Weight.

Third Line

36600RHT = Engine Code (sorry no information)
5H/D2653 = Transmission Code, 5 speed Heavy Duty, Clark Model 2653V Gear ratios 7.08, 4.08, 2.23, 1.46, 1.00
DSO = Dealer Special Order (sorry no information)


4517075L-151306F

First line

4 = Engine ,Ford V8
51 = Body code, Tilt Cab
70 = Series Code, F/M 700
75 = Wheelbase code, 175" wheelbase
L = Drive Code, left hand drive.
151306 = Consecutive Serial Number, 144,000 thru 192,999 = 1964
F = Gross Vehicle Weight Code, 19,501 to 26,000 lbs


12 = Trim Code , Grey Vinyl

YY = Paint Code, single colour Phoenician Yellow

7.17/997.1 = Rear axle ratio 7.17:1 Rear axle ratio The rest i think is a mis stamp and it should it should be 9.77 Indicating a split axle with a low ratio of 9.77:1

Second line
F-C&00 = Series Code, Ford C600
175 = Wheelbase in Inches, 175" wheelbase.
24,000= GVW in LBS, 24,000 LBS Gross Vehicle Weight.

Third Line

QTT = Engine Code (sorry no information)
5H/D = Transmission Code, 5 speed Heavy Duty
DSO = Dealer Special Order N/A

C70EU897495

First Line


C70 = Series , C700
E = Engine code Sorry no info
U = Assembly Plant Code , Louisville
897495 = Consecutive serial number, 886000 THRU 899999 July 1966

Second Line

153 = Wheelbase in Inches, 153" wheelbase
8 = Colour Code , Yellow ? (sorry best I can do)
C700 = Model Code, C700
A91 = Body Code , ? ( I assume tilt cab.)
? (ILLEGIBLE) = Trans Code
? (ILLEGIBLE) = Axle Code


Third Line

24,000 = GVW in LBS, 24,000 LBS
182 = Net HP , 182HP
3800 = Net HP at what RPM, Self explanatory
? (ILLEGIBLE) =DSO


Hope this helps some. Maybe others will be able to fill in the blanks.

Thanks for the update. Great information ! I wonder whether the 1st digit on the merc is a misstamp should be a 5 for mercury 6. The bucket seats look factory stock. The hump between the seats is raised quite a bit for the tall diesel so couldn't use a bench seat. Looking from under the cab the
hump looks stock too with insulation forming around it. The engine appears to be the stock 330 cid Ford Dagenham diesel. And then there are the Mercury diesel door emblems.......

Please ask further questions in the LARGE TRUCK forum, most members of this forum (1957/60) have pickups, plus your truck is a 1976.

F70 = F700 (gas).

E = 361 2V or 4V FT engine.

V = Kentucky Truck Assembly Plant.

B10488 = 1976.

194" Wheelbase.

J3: J = Rangoon Red // 3 = Tan.

F703 = F700 (gas), 23,000 lbs. GVWR

4A8: 4A = Black Heavy Duty Vinyl - Full Width Seat / 8 = 81A Standard Cab.

M = Clark model 285V 5 Speed Direct

E2M:

E2 = Eaton model 16244 Two Speed Rear Axle / 6.17/8.58 / 17,500 lbs. Rear Axle Capacity.

M = Ford 7,000 lbs. Capacity Front Axle with Power Steering.

23,000 lbs. Gross Vehicle Weight Rating.

41 = Chicago IL Ford District Sales Office, where the original selling dealer ordered the truck from.
